Key Triggers to Pull the Trigger

First, a late-scratching horse. The odds wobble, the favorite’s margin expands, and the board screams “opportunity.” Second, a track condition switch — from fast to muddy. Suddenly, the longshot gains a foothold. Third, insider whispers — trainer’s confidence, a last-minute workout. When any of these pop, the forecast’s value spikes, and you must box.

Practical Execution

Step one: pull up the live odds screen. Step two: watch the last 30 seconds before the start. Step three: if the odds are stable, hold. If they shift — especially if the favorite’s odds narrow — hit the box button. No hesitation.

Remember, the goal isn’t to chase every forecast; it’s to box the ones that survive the market’s volatility. That’s why seasoned bettors treat boxing like a scalpel, not a sledgehammer.
